Technical Specifications

Side-by-side comparison of GeForce MX570 A and GeForce RTX 4060 Laptop GPU

NVIDIA

GeForce MX570 A

The GeForce MX570 A is manufactured by NVIDIA. It was released in Maio 2022. It features the Ampere architecture. The core clock ranges from 832 MHz to 1155 MHz. It has 2048 shading units. The thermal design power (TDP) is 25W. Manufactured using 8 nm process technology. It features 16 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 6,208 points.

NVIDIA

GeForce RTX 4060 Laptop GPU

The GeForce RTX 4060 Laptop GPU is manufactured by NVIDIA. It was released in May 18 2023. It features the Ada Lovelace architecture. The core clock ranges from 2310 MHz to 2535 MHz. It has 4352 shading units. The thermal design power (TDP) is 160W. Manufactured using 5 nm process technology. It features 34 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 17,400 points. Launch price was $399.

Graphics Performance

In G3D Mark, the GeForce MX570 A scores 6,208 versus the GeForce RTX 4060 Laptop GPU's 17,400 — the GeForce RTX 4060 Laptop GPU leads by 180.3%. The GeForce MX570 A is built on Ampere while the GeForce RTX 4060 Laptop GPU uses Ada Lovelace, both on 8 nm vs 5 nm. Shader units: 2,048 (GeForce MX570 A) vs 4,352 (GeForce RTX 4060 Laptop GPU). Raw compute: 4.731 TFLOPS (GeForce MX570 A) vs 22.06 TFLOPS (GeForce RTX 4060 Laptop GPU). Boost clocks: 1155 MHz vs 2535 MHz. Ray tracing: 16 RT cores (GeForce MX570 A) vs 34 (GeForce RTX 4060 Laptop GPU) with 64 Tensor cores vs 136.

Advanced Features (DLSS/FSR)

A critical advantage for the GeForce RTX 4060 Laptop GPU is support for DLSS 3 Frame Gen. This allows it to generate entire frames using AI/Algorithms, essentially doubling the frame rate in CPU-bound scenarios or heavy ray-tracing titles. The GeForce MX570 A lacks specific hardware/driver support for this native frame generation tier.

Video Memory (VRAM)

The GeForce MX570 A comes with 4 GB of VRAM, while the GeForce RTX 4060 Laptop GPU has 8 GB. The GeForce RTX 4060 Laptop GPU offers 100% more capacity, crucial for higher resolutions and texture-heavy games. Memory bandwidth: 96 GB/s (GeForce MX570 A) vs 256 GB/s (GeForce RTX 4060 Laptop GPU) — a 166.7% advantage for the GeForce RTX 4060 Laptop GPU. Bus width: 64-bit vs 128-bit. L2 Cache: 2 MB (GeForce MX570 A) vs 32 MB (GeForce RTX 4060 Laptop GPU) — the GeForce RTX 4060 Laptop GPU has significantly larger on-die cache to reduce VRAM reliance.
